Steve Louis Performing Live At Drom (Major Stage) 11/14/17
Versatility in an artist is what's winning right now, and Steve Louis is coming with an array of talents. Nov 14, 2017 Steve Louis and a list of other acts such as KunD, Cilla, and SEDA took the stage at Drom, New York, for "Soul Good" by Major Stage. Soul Good is an event by Major Stage set to capture soulful and rhythmic tunes from artist and deliver them to the audience in a captivating and edgy experience. The venue was setup cafe style with tables and chairs for the audience to sit and order food and drinks. People ordered things like BBQ wings and calamari while the show took place.
KunD was first to hit the stage and his style is something I've never seen from the new artist of today, I felt like I was watching a modern day 80s/70s type of soulful act, with relatable lyrics but a singing style that takes you back to another era of music.
I keep it honest, i didn't expect so much soul and vocal power to come from the next act, Cilla, I was beautifully surprised. Cilla blew me and my friends away with her stellar vocals and soulful swing. Cella even incorporated rap lyrics in her act which certainly makes her an artist to be on the look out for.
Next to the stage was SEDA, who is a natural star. He commanded the stage and audience attention with his Latino soul style music that had everyone moving and swaying their hips to the beats. Can't forget to mention his taste in fashion, his shoes and button up combination was very stylish.
Steve Louis was last to hit the stage, you know what they say, save the best for last right? What made Steve stand out from the other artist is that he had his keyboard and laptop on stage and was mixing and playing the beats while performing at the same time! Steve's music is very dramatic and upbeat, which he uses r&b vocals and infuses hiphop lyricism. His song "Party Girl " certainly showcases that. He then brought me on to the stage to perform our song "Kiss Me" which now has 14,000 plays on Spotify. It's unbelievable how steve can play the keys and keep up with his vocals all at the same time. I kept up the vibe as well with my part of the song and the crowd loved it.
